Job Description
Role Description
The Project Manager is responsible for the successful execution of renewable energy engineering projects for Revamp’s Owner & Developer clients, with full accountability for project scope, schedule, budget, and deliverables. This role leads multiple smaller projects or several complex projects concurrently, coordinating internal teams and subconsultants to ensure high-quality, on-time, and on-budget delivery. The Project Manager serves as a key point of contact for clients.
